Überwachung | Bauernhüter

VERÖFFENTLICHT AM 25. Oktober 2021

DIE Farmguardian Abschnitt listet alle verfügbaren Integritätsprüfungen im Load Balancer auf. Es enthält auch eine kurze Beschreibung der einzelnen Betriebe und der Betriebe, in denen sie angewendet werden.

Farmguardian dient der erweiterten Überwachung der Backends. Wenn ein Problem von der erkannt wird Farmguardian, wird der echte Server automatisch deaktiviert und seine IP-Adresse wird auf die schwarze Liste gesetzt.

Gesundheitschecks können entweder sein vorkonfiguriert or Original. Die beiden Prüfungstypen sind anhand der Aktionsspalte zu erkennen. Jedes Häkchen, dessen Konfigurationseinstellung ausgegraut ist, ist vorkonfiguriert und diejenigen, die nach dem Klicken auf das Stiftsymbol leicht bearbeitet werden können, sind benutzerdefiniert.

Verwenden Sie die folgenden Aktionen unter Action Menü:
Farmguardian erstellen. Öffne das farmguardian Formular aus und füllen Sie es mit den erforderlichen Informationen aus.
Löschen. Entfernt die ausgewählten farmguardian prüfen.

Dies sind die Beschreibungen der Farmguardian Tabelle:
Name. Ein aussagekräftiger Name der Farmguardian-Prüfung.
Beschreibung. Dieses Feld enthält einige Beschreibungen bestimmter Zustandsprüfungen.
Befehl. Überprüft Befehle und Parameter, die in jedem Intervall für jedes Backend der Farm ausgeführt werden sollen.
Farms. Betriebe und Dienstleistungen, die einen bestimmten Scheck verwenden.
Aktionen. Verwenden Sie diese Aktionen, um die zu verwalten Farmguardian:

  • Bearbeiten. Es öffnet sich der Konfigurationsbildschirm des Farmguardian. Es ist nur für benutzerdefinierte verfügbar farmguardian Schecks.
  • Löschen. Löscht eine ausgewählte farmguardian überprüfen. Wenn die Prüfung einem Dienst zugewiesen wurde, werden Sie in einer Benachrichtigung gefragt, ob Sie die Löschung erzwingen möchten. Sie werden es nur für benutzerdefinierte Zwecke verwenden farmguardian Schecks.

Vorkonfigurierte Zustandsprüfungen

Verwenden Sie die folgenden integrierten Zustandsprüfungen für Ihre Farm.

check_redis: Überprüfen Sie die Master-Rolle für den Redis-Server. Wenn die Master-Rolle nicht vorhanden ist, wird das Backend im DOWN-Status markiert
check_tcp: TCP-Verbindung zum Backend senden.
check_udp: UDP-Verbindung zum Backend senden und prüfen, ob der Port geöffnet ist.
check_http: Senden Sie eine HTTP-Anforderung an das Backend und erwarten Sie eine 200-OK-Antwort mit einem Timeout von 5-Sekunden.
check_https: Senden Sie die HTTPS-Anforderung an das Backend und erwarten Sie eine Antwort von 200 OK mit einem Timeout von 5 Sekunden.
check_smtp: SMTP-Verbindung an Backend senden und erwarten, dass eine SMTP-Antwort OK mit einem Timeout von 5 Sekunden ist.
check_https_response_string: Senden Sie eine HTTPS-Anfrage an das Backend und erwarten Sie eine Antwort von 200 OK und eine bestimmte Zeichenfolge im HTML mit einem Timeout von 5 Sekunden. Ändern Sie die Zeichenfolge nach Wert, um sie in der Antwort zu finden.
check_http_response_string: HTTP-Anfrage an Backend senden, erwartet eine 200-OK-Antwort und eine angegebene Zeichenfolge im HTML-Code mit einem Timeout von 5-Sekunden. Ändern Sie den String nach dem Wert, um ihn in der Antwort zu finden.
check_pop: POP-Verbindung zum Backend senden und erwarten, dass eine POP-Antwort OK mit einem Timeout von 5-Sekunden ist.
check_ldap: LDAP-Abfrage an Backend senden und LDAP-Bindung mit einem Timeout von 5-Sekunden erwarten. Ändern Sie -b (Basissuche), -D (zu bindender Benutzer), -P (Benutzerkennwort).
check_ldaps: Senden Sie eine LDAPS-Abfrage an das Backend und erwarten Sie eine LDAP-Bindung mit einem Timeout von 5-Sekunden. Ändern Sie -b (Basissuche), -D (zu bindender Benutzer), -P (Benutzerkennwort).
check_imap: Senden Sie eine IMAP-Verbindung an das Backend und erwarten Sie eine IMAP-Antwort, OK, mit einem Timeout von 5-Sekunden.
check_top: TCP-Verbindung zum Backend senden
check_sip: Diese Prüfung testet einen SIP-Server/Gerät auf Verfügbarkeit und Antwortzeit.
check_ping: Senden Sie 2-ICMP-Pakete und prüfen Sie, ob der 100% den Host erreicht.
check_common: Überprüfen Sie den Ordner usr/lib/nagios/plugins, der weitere Prüfungen enthält, erhalten Sie weitere Informationen über die Gesundheitsprüfung mit –help.

Nächster Schritt, Erstellen Sie einen benutzerdefinierten Farmguardian-Check.

Teilen:

Dokumentation unter den Bedingungen der GNU Free Documentation License.

War dieser Artikel hilfreich?

Verwandte Artikel